Volgograd Regional Prosecutor's Office forces 25 TB patients into treatment

Employees of the Prosecutor's Office of the city of Kamyshin, Volgograd Region, have revealed 25 local residents sick of tuberculosis. They had evaded examination and treatment; therefore, now they will be forced into treatment.

"According to Articles 2, 17 and 41 of the Constitution of Russia, the person, his/her rights and freedoms are supreme values; recognition, observance and protection of them are the duties of the state. Everyone has the right to have defence of his/her life and health," the "Caucasian Knot" correspondent was told at the press service of the Regional Prosecutor's Office.

"Meanwhile, this sort of patients, suffering from infectious TB forms, endanger life and health of other citizens, which touches on the rights, freedom and legitimate interests of an unlimited circle of other persons, in this case - residents of Kamyshin," said Timofei Makarov, assistant of the city public prosecutor.

The decision on forced hospitalization is passed by the court in the location of the medical anti-tubercular organization, where a TB patient is under dispensary supervision.
